Jobs / ASRC Federal
Senior Platform Engineer -
ASRC Federal · Dayton, OH, United States
Dayton, OH, United StatesExp: 5-8 yrsOnsite
Remuneration
Not specified
Location
Dayton, OH, United States
Visa sponsorship
Not specified
Job summary
Senior Platform Engineer to automate and optimize the DevOps toolchain, focusing on CI/CD pipelines in AirGap cloud settings and customer development desktop automation. This role involves infrastructure management, security and compliance, and customer onboarding.
Qualifications
- Must be a US citizen.
- Must currently have a Department of Defense Top Secret/SCI Clearance.
- Security+ Certification.
- Experience using HCL languages (Packer, Terraform).
- Experience using Microsoft Azure Bicep.
- Bachelor’s degree in computer science, Engineering, Finance, Business, or a related field.
- 5-8 years demonstrated performance in related technology.
- Experience with Kubernetes.
- Experience using Azure Infrastructure as Code (Bicep, Terraform).
- Experience with Active Directory and Entra ID for identity services and integration (Keycloak).
Responsibilities
- Automate and optimize the DevOps toolchain.
- Ensure seamless collaboration between development and operations teams.
- Optimize existing CI/CD pipelines for AirGap cloud settings.
- Support automation of customer development desktops.
- Manage infrastructure.
- Deploy Azure resources using Azure Pipelines (Virtual Machines, Key Vaults, core Azure resources).
- Leverage a GitOps model for Azure Infrastructure code baseline management.
- Use Packer for building golden images as code for infrastructure environments.
- Ensure Azure components meet industry standard configurations (customer managed keys).
- Maintain enterprise environment using DoD standard vulnerability tools (Nessus Security Center).
- Audit Virtual Machines for logging information to a centralized enterprise Log Analytics workspace.
- Perform patching and update management of Virtual Machine footprint using WSUS or other enterprise scale update management system.
- Participate in change management review boards for enterprise boundary changes.
- Review customer onboarding information for workloads and update parameter templates.
- Leverage existing CI/CD pipeline to deploy Azure infrastructure into existing software enterprises.
- Ensure customer requirements are documented in a content management system (Confluence).
- Collaborate with onsite team members to ensure configurations are complete and services are ready for customers.
- Provide basic Tier 1 support for customers installing software onto baseline desktops using automation (DSC or Packer).
Skills
AzureAzure DevOpsBicepConfluenceKeycloakKubernetesPackerPodmanTerraformWindowsWindows ServerGit
Certifications
Security+ Certification
Degrees
Bachelor’s degree in computer scienceBachelor’s degree in EngineeringBachelor’s degree in FinanceBachelor’s degree in BusinessBachelor’s degree in related Field
Security clearance
Department of Defense Top Secret/SCI Clearance
Relocation
No